NVIDIA Networking Business Unit is looking for an experienced Thermal validation engineer to execute thermal validation tests plan for our products as switches, HCAs and optical transceivers, to ensure that our products meet thermal performance, reliability, and specification under real-world operating conditions. This role involves hands-on testing, data analysis, and collaboration with thermal design and hardware engineers. NVIDIA Networking division is a leading supplier of innovative end-to-end InfiniBand and Ethernet connectivity solutions and services for servers and storage. We offer market-leading solutions that include adapter cards, switches, cables and software to support networking technologies. Our products optimize data center performance and deliver industry-leading bandwidth and scalability. In addition, we serve a wide range of markets including high performance computing, enterprise, data centers, cloud computing, big data and Web 2.0.
